Mystic Realms Named Finalists in 9 Categories at the 2025 American LARP Awards
MYSTIC REALMSWe are thrilled to announce that Mystic Realms has been recognized once again by the American LARP Awards and this year, we’ve been named finalists in nine different categories! This honor celebrates not only the creativity and dedication of our community, but the collaborative magic that brings Mystic Realms to life.
These nominations reflect the wide range of talent across our player base, staff, writers, and creators. From storytelling and character work to prop-making and photography, we’re proud to see so many facets of our game represented on a national stage.
Our 2025 Finalist Nominations Include:
-
Photo of the Year: Captured by Emily R., this finalist photo features Emma R. as the ever-charming innkeeper Aria Chanson, shown in our brand-new stockades (or pillory, if we’re being precise!).
-
LARP Costume of the Year: Tiana N. was nominated for her spectacular portrayal of Lilith Clark, a bard whose fashion is as unforgettable as her songs! (Photo also by Emily R.)
-
Best LARP Weapon (Two Finalist Entries): Scott B. brought his A-game with not one but two weapon entries—his fearsome Jersey Devil Trident and a detailed sci-fi grenade launcher.
-
Prop of the Year: Scott also earned a nomination for his exceptional Jersey Devil helmet, a standout piece from our Supers universe.
-
Player Character of the Year: Shawn P.’s performance as Tavin Plucker—a lively and beloved character—earned a well-deserved finalist spot.
-
Best Plot/Storyline of the Year (Two Finalist Entries):
-
“The Fall of the Renegade Orcs”, written by Tori and run in March 2024.
-
“A Rip in Reality”, the Void Tear plot written by Anton K. and woven through the 2024 season.
These nominations are a testament to the storytelling power of our Writers’ Guild and the entire NPC team who brought these narratives to life.
-
-
Best Theatric/Vampire LARP in America:
For the second year in a row, Mystic Realms has been recognized in this category—an incredible honor that reflects our continued commitment to immersive, theatrical experiences.
